  8. Jun 2, 2024 · ( computing) A unit of time defined by the frequency of its basic timer – historically, and by convention, 0.01 of a second, but some computer operating systems use other values. ( electronics) The length of an alternating current power cycle (1/60 or 1/50 of a second).
